Report casts doubt on proposed Staples-Office Depot merger
New York -- A new report suggest that the Federal Trade Commission is unlikely to approve the merger between Staples and Office Depot.
The report, by 24/7 Wall St., cites on a market-share argument that the proposed combination imperils competition.

Sears Hometown profit declines in Q2; will close stores
Hoffman Estates, Ill. – Sears Hometown & Outlet Stores Inc. posted declining profits and revenues in a generally difficult second quarter of fiscal 2015.
The retailer plans to close 40-50 underperforming stores by the end of the year, on top of 63 underperforming locations closed in the first half of 2015.
